    On the Dirichlet problem for minimal graphs in hyperbolic space (English)
    The Dirichlet problem \(\Delta f-(f_ if_ j/(1+| df|^ 2))f_{ij}+n/f=0\) in \(\Omega\), \(f>0\) in \(\Omega\), \(f=0\) on \(\partial \Omega\) is investigated. As a main result the following theorem is proved: If \(\partial \Omega\) is of class \(C^{k,\alpha}\), then the graph (f) is a \(C^{k,\alpha}\) hypersurface with boundary for either (i) \(1\leq k\leq n-1\) and \(0\leq \alpha \leq 1\) or (ii) \(n\leq k\leq \infty\) and \(0<\alpha <1.\) To show the higher regularity, the author studies carefully a degenerate elliptic partial differential equation \[ y\{\Delta u-(u_ iu_ j/(1+| du|^ 2))u_{ij}\}-nu_ j=0\text{ in } y>0. \]
